This one popped out last night after 70 days in the cooker. The first for the '09 season, and we're off to a good start. We're pretty sure this is a Rainwater Enigma, but I really expected it to be a lot more colorful! I guess we'll see after a few sheds, haha. How many people have these now?

what was the exact genetic cross might I ask?

Raining Red Stripe X Enigma het RW, and it was the first egg! We are not aware of any patternless, blizzard or mack snow genes in either parent. The RRS is straight from Jeremy, and the Enigma mother is from Albey, so I would hope I'd of been told if they knew.

BUT, I really don't think this gecko is anything more than a RW Enigma, our camera isn't great, but we can see faint traces of pink and yellow pattern, andthe classic enigma head purple U thing. She was a little spinny last night, but I think she's already almost over it.
